Backstop - Info and Reading Options
a history of the catcher and a sabermetric ranking of 50 all-time greats
By William McNeil, William F. McNeil and Foreword by Pete Palmer

"Backstop" was published by McFarland & Co. in 2006 - Jefferson, N.C, it has 257 pages and the language of the book is English.

"Backstop" Table Of Contents:
- 1- Meet the candidates
- 2- The catcher-baseball's quarterback
- 3- Great catchers who are out of the loop
- 4- From Hartnett to Lombardi-1920 to 1940
- 5- Baseball's golden age-1940 to 1960
- 6- Johnny Bench and the modern catcher-1960 to 1980
- 7- Piazza and the big sluggers-1980 to 2000
- 8- A statistical analysis of baseball's greatest catchers
- 9- Sabermetrics-devising a statistical system for comparing catchers
- 10- The game's best-hitting catcher
- 11- The number one defensive catcher of all time
- 12- Baseball's greatest all-around catcher.
"Backstop" Description:
The Open Library:
"In Part I the history of catching and catchers is discussed. Part II, the author employs sabermetric formulas to rank the 50 greatest catchers since 1920. Also included is a chapter on catchers of the 19th century, deadball era, and Negro Leagues, whose career statistics are either incomplete, inaccurate, or produced under different playing conditions and rules"--Provided by publisher.
